Nordic construction company NCC has been awarded a contract by the City of Akaa (Ackas) to construct the Toijala Primary School, located south of Tampere, Finland.

The contract, valued at approximately Skr150m ($13.7m), follows a year of planning and design, with the necessary local plan and building permit now in place.

Covering an area of about 4,000m², the new educational facility will accommodate around 300 students from preschool to grade six across its three-storey structure.

The project’s construction will prioritise low energy consumption, with the goal of achieving the Finnish YL four-star environmental classification.

The commencement of the school’s construction is scheduled for next month, with an anticipated completion date in late 2026.

This turnkey contract will be registered in the NCC Building Nordics business area in the first quarter of 2025.

Akaa mayor Antti Peltola said: “It is gratifying that we can start the construction now when we have an approved local plan and a building permit in place. The new school will make the area more attractive and become an important part of our new school network.”

NCC Building Nordics unit manager Petri Moksén said: “We’ve had a very good collaboration with the city of Ackas from an early start and have planned the project thoroughly. We are now ready to start the construction.”

In addition to this Finnish project, NCC has recently been entrusted with a Skr600m contract to build a new school and sports hall for Tyresö Municipality, located on the outskirts of Stockholm, Sweden.

Furthermore, last month, NCC was awarded two sustainable construction ventures in central Uppsala, Sweden.
